POCKWOOD POND, Tortola, VI- The Virgin Islands, this morning June 28, 2019, experienced an island-wide power outage owing to a problem that occurred at the Henry Wilfred 'Freddie' Smith Power Station at Pockwood Pond.

Power went out at around 9:00am, including in Virgin Gorda and Jost van Dyke, but was restored sometime after 11:00am.

This was confirmed by General Manager of the BVI Electricity Corporation (BVIEC) Mr Leroy A. E. Abraham, who told our newsroom the power outage was due to a problem experienced at the Henry Wilfred 'Freddie' Smith Power Station.

Mr Abraham also confirmed the issue at the power plant has been rectified.
